Apple Silicon M1 Mac delivery times slip into 2021 for higher-end configurations
If you want more than a basic configuration of the new Apple Silicon Macs with M1 chips, it may be too late to get it before Christmas.

If you want an M1 MacBook Pro before the holidays, your options are quickly narrowing down
On the morning of December 3, the standard configurations of all the new M1 Macs are still showing December delivery dates when ordering directly from Apple. Among standard options, all but the $1,249 MacBook Air configuration arrive before Christmas.
However, many custom configurations with upgraded RAM or storage have fallen back to January. And, AppleInsider has learned that this delayed shipping is happening to some previous orders as well.
For example, customers ordering a 13-inch MacBook Pro with a 1TB storage upgrade are looking at a January 13 estimated delivery from Apple. Apple is estimating a maxed-out MacBook Air will arrive between January 20 and January 27.
Even if you're shopping for a standard configuration of an Apple Silicon Mac, you may want to act quickly to get it in time for the holidays. With delivery dates beginning to slip after the Black Friday and Cyber Monday shopping frenzy, it's likely even standard-configuration deliveries will slip into 2021, under pressure from the holidays and the ongoing supply chain issues.
Apple resellers are also experiencing delayed ship dates, many of which coincide with Apple or run a week behind.
